The Importance of Ergonomics


Ergonomics refers to designing and arranging workspaces in a way that maximizes efficiency and minimizes discomfort or injury. In the context of office furniture, ergonomic chairs are specifically designed to provide maximum support and comfort to the user, promoting proper posture and reducing the risk of developing musculoskeletal disorders. High resilience foam chairs excel in ergonomics, making them an ideal choice for workplaces that value the well-being and productivity of their employees.


1. Comfortable Seating for Prolonged Work Hours


One of the primary advantages of high resilience foam chairs is the comfort they offer during prolonged work hours. Sitting for extended periods can lead to discomfort and fatigue, hindering productivity. The high-density foam used in these chairs provides excellent cushioning and contouring, adapting to the individual's body shape and weight. The foam's resilience ensures that it regains its original shape and supports the user consistently, even after prolonged use. With a comfortable seat, employees can focus better on their tasks, minimizing distractions caused by discomfort.


2. Proper Posture Support


Maintaining the correct posture is vital for preventing back and neck pain, which can significantly impact productivity. High resilience foam chairs are designed to provide optimal support to the spine, promoting proper alignment. The foam molds itself to the contours of the user's body, ensuring that the back, neck, and head remain properly aligned. By encouraging good posture, these chairs alleviate strain on the muscles and reduce the risk of developing back-related issues, allowing employees to concentrate on their work without any discomfort.


3. Pressure Point Relief


Extended periods of sitting exert pressure on specific body areas, leading to discomfort and reduced blood circulation. High resilience foam chairs offer exceptional pressure point relief by distributing the user's weight evenly across the seating surface. The foam's ability to conform to the body shape helps alleviate pressure on crucial areas such as the tailbone, hips, and thighs. By reducing pressure points, these chairs prevent the onset of pain and discomfort, enabling employees to work for longer durations without feeling fatigued or restless.


4. Enhanced Blood Circulation


Poor blood circulation can impede concentration and lead to discomfort. High resilience foam chairs aid in promoting better blood circulation, thanks to their superior comfort and pressure point relief. The foam's ability to adapt to the user's body contours enhances circulation by preventing any constriction of blood vessels. Improved blood flow ensures that oxygen and other essential nutrients reach the brain and muscles, enhancing alertness, focus, and overall productivity.


5. Reduced Occupational Hazards


Choosing the right office chair is crucial for minimizing occupational hazards and preventing workplace injuries. High resilience foam chairs are equipped with ergonomic features that reduce the risk of developing musculoskeletal disorders, such as Carpal Tunnel Syndrome and lower back pain. The foam's ability to support the natural curvature of the spine, combined with adjustable features like height and armrests, ensures that employees maintain a healthy posture and avoid strain on their joints and muscles. By investing in these chairs, employers actively prioritize employee safety and well-being, directly impacting their productivity and job satisfaction.
